Foreign bodies in the esophagus of children
Foreign bodies of the esophagus are caused by children putting objects in their mouths to play with and swallowing them by mistake. Common foreign bodies include coins, buttons, micro batteries, pins, plastic caps, bone fragments, date pits, etc.
